Antimicrobial activity of Plicosepalus acaciae.

A A Elegami1, E I Elnima, A K Muddathir, M E Omer.   

Abstract

The antimicrobial activities of chloroform, methanol and aqueous extracts of Plicosepalus acaciae leaves and stem are reported. In particular, the leaf methanol extract, showing the highest level of activity against the tested standard microorganisms, was effective also against a range of gram-positive and gram-negative clinical isolates from Sudanese patients.
